Transaction 45a694049062c3fb72ebb02e4432793fd9507cdc206c76d0aa2907ad1de30ec1

4 Input
2 Outputs
  • 45a694049062c3fb72ebb02e4432793fd9507cdc206c76d0aa2907ad1de30ec1:0
  • value  5730000
    address  1CphrEZToaS5LpMYD8rMGxx3AkY2Ekv95u
  • 45a694049062c3fb72ebb02e4432793fd9507cdc206c76d0aa2907ad1de30ec1:1
  • value  2596
    address  3FYktaiuDtEn1tTkrEY3UZeo62vR7gQ27x